I am sponsoring this fast-track case for myself. This case makes changes
to the API group and version for sun4v channels shared memory APIs that
was approved under FWARC/2006/184.

The FWARC/2006/184 case defined a set of APIs to shared memory between
logical domains for copy, and direct map access. The sun4v channel  
shared
memory API provides a basic mechanism to guests to share memory segments
with channel peers.

The API group for sun4v channel shared memory was incorrectly specified
as 0x103 in the case FWARC/2006/184. This is now corrected and all  
shared
memory APIs will be available in the sun4v channel group LDC_GROUP  
(0x101).

This case will also move the sun4v shared memory APIs for direct mapping
to version 1.1 of the LDC_GROUP. The APIs for map table setup and  
copying
data between channel peers will continue to be available as part of
version 1.0 of the LDC group.

The list of sun4v channel shared memory APIs in the LDC group are listed
below with the revised version information:

Function Name		Func No.	Group      Version

LDC_SET_MAP_TABLE       0xea            0x101      1.0
LDC_GET_MAP_TABLE       0xeb            0x101      1.0
LDC_COPY                0xec            0x101      1.0

LDC_MAPIN               0xed            0x101      1.1
LDC_UNMAP               0xee            0x101      1.1
LDC_REVOKE              0xef            0x101      1.1

In addition, it also makes a minor changes to the error value returned
by the LDC_MAPIN API call as described in sec 2.4.1.

This case will be approved for minor/micro/patch OS binding and
minor/micro binding for the firmware.

Case timer is set to expire on July 14, 2008.
